Police in Indiana County are looking for those responsible for a shooting at a community center in White Township that killed one person.
The shooting happened around midnight Sunday morning at a private event in the center. Shots rang out around 12:30 AM, and the crowd inside the center began to run away. State Police that were in town for Homecoming were diverted to the center, but the shooting suspect got away. One person was pronounced dead at the scene, while eight others were injured.
